Background & Context
The cryptocurrency landscape has always been fraught with security challenges, from smart contract vulnerabilities to phishing attacks. As the industry matures, the integration of AI technologies into both offensive and defensive strategies is becoming more pronounced. Anthropic, a key player in AI development, has introduced the Mythos model, which aims to enhance the capabilities of AI systems.
This model is particularly relevant for the crypto sector, where automated trading, risk assessment, and fraud detection are increasingly reliant on AI. However, as these technologies advance, so too do the methods employed by malicious actors, prompting a reevaluation of existing security frameworks.

The Mythos model introduces advanced AI capabilities that can analyze vast amounts of data and predict potential vulnerabilities in crypto systems. This predictive power can be utilized by security teams to bolster defenses, but it also provides attackers with sophisticated tools to exploit weaknesses.
As a result, the crypto industry is witnessing a shift towards more proactive security measures. Projects that prioritize security are increasingly adopting AI-driven solutions to safeguard their platforms, while those that do not may fall behind. The disparity in security preparedness could have significant implications for the market, as users gravitate towards safer options.

Risks & Limitations
Despite its potential benefits, the Mythos model and similar AI technologies are not without risks. One significant concern is the reliance on AI-driven systems, which could introduce new vulnerabilities if not properly managed. Additionally, the complexity of these systems may lead to unforeseen consequences, such as false positives in threat detection or over-reliance on automated responses.
Furthermore, the ethical implications of AI in security must be considered. The potential for misuse of AI technologies raises questions about accountability and transparency, particularly in a decentralized landscape where governance structures are often weak.
